MOST ENTANGLED Meaning and Definition

  1. Most entangled is a phrase that denotes or describes a state in which two or more entities are deeply connected or interwoven with one another. It represents the highest level or degree of entanglement that can occur between different elements. Entanglement refers to a complex and intricate relationship or involvement between objects, individuals, or concepts.

    When something is described as the "most entangled," it implies that it has the maximum extent of interconnectivity or interdependence among all the possibilities or options available. This state of being suggests that the entities involved are so closely intertwined that their actions, conditions, or fates are intricately linked and cannot be easily separated or disentangled from one another.

    In physics, entanglement often refers to the phenomenon in quantum mechanics where two or more particles become strongly correlated and share a dependent state despite being spatially separate. The term "most entangled" can also be used in this context to explain the highest level of quantum entanglement between particles, indicating the strongest correlation and dependency between them.

    Outside of the realm of physics, the phrase "most entangled" can also be used in a metaphorical sense to describe complex or interwoven relationships in various fields such as mathematics, computer science, biology, sociology, or psychology. It captures the essence of a deep and intricate connection, reflecting the complex nature of the entities involved.
